CVE-2026-24888

6.5 · MEDIUM
Published Jan 28, 2026 microsoft CWE-1321

Overview

CVE-2026-24888 is a medium-severity vulnerability affecting microsoft maker.js. It was published on January 28, 2026 and has a CVSS 3.1 base score of 6.5 (MEDIUM).

This vulnerability has a CVSS 3.1 base score of 6.5, rated MEDIUM. It can be exploited remotely over the network. No authentication or special privileges are required for exploitation.

Technical Description

Maker.js is a 2D vector line drawing and shape modeling for CNC and laser cutters. In versions up to and including 0.19.1, the `makerjs.extendObject` function copies properties from source objects without proper validation, potentially exposing applications to security risks. The function lacks `hasOwnProperty()` checks and does not filter dangerous keys, allowing inherited properties and potentially malicious properties to be copied to target objects. A patch is available in commit 85e0f12bd868974b891601a141974f929dec36b8, which is expected to be part of version 0.19.2.
